I know some of this (especially for the status) functionality is predicated on code that's not gone up yet - however this is allowing 'pause' and 'resume' of the poller (which has been merged).
My question is not so much about the functionality and status information, but about the location of the poller subcommand. (See below).
Should 'vehicle' be exclusively for switching the vehicle type? Should the 'poller' command be top-level? Under obdii?
Thoughts welcome.
If you do vehicle poller pause then the last line reads 'Vehicle OBD Polling is paused'

OVMS# vehicle ?Usage: vehicle [list|module|poller|status]
list Show list of available vehicle modules
module Set (or clear) vehicle module
poller OBD polling status
status Show vehicle module status
OVMS# vehicle poller ?Usage: vehicle poller [pause|resume]
pause Pause OBD Polling
resume Resume OBD Polling
OVMS# vehicle poller
OBD Polling running on bus 1 with an active list
Time between polling ticks is 1000ms with 1 secondary sub-ticks
Last poll command received 1s (ticks) ago.
Vehicle OBD Polling is running.
